SYSTEMS AND METHODS FOR IMPROVING TCP-FRIENDLINESS OF DELAY-BASED CONGESTION CONTROL

Disclosed herein is a novel technique that greatly improves the TCP-friendliness of CTCP over such under-buffered network links without degrading the protocol efficiency to utilize the link capacity. Instead of using a pre-defined threshold, the disclosed approach, which may be referred to herein as “CTCP-TUBE,” dynamically adjusts the threshold based on the network setting in which the flow is operating. The backlogged packets of a regular TCP may be estimated along the same path by emulating the behavior of a regular TCP flow in runtime. Based on this, a threshold is set so as to ensure good TCP-friendliness. CTCP-TUBE can automatically adapt to different network configurations and also concurrent competing flows.
